Important Elements to Evaluate in a Remodeling Contractor
When seeking a home improvement contractor, what essential characteristics should house owners focus on? First and foremost, strong communication is vital. A contractor should be accessible, receptive to ideas, and able to communicate plans effectively. Trustworthiness also plays a important role; homeowners should seek specialists who meet deadlines and maintain a steady work schedule. Additionally, clear pricing is critical, as it helps avoid unexpected costs and fosters trust.
Homeowners must also think about a contractor’s ability to adapt, since projects often evolve and may require revisions. Having a strong network of skilled subcontractors can boost the quality of work, making it beneficial to assess the contractor’s ties within the industry. Lastly, a reliable reputation, usually indicated in reviews and testimonials, offers a view into the contractor’s past performance. Emphasizing these qualities can appreciably contribute to a smooth remodeling experience.
Assessing Experience in Remodeling Contractors
Assessing the experience of remodeling contractors is important to guarantee a positive project outcome. A contractor’s record often reveals their capability to conduct projects smoothly and navigate challenges. Homeowners should consider how long the contractor has been operating and the categories of projects they have finished. Focus also has an crucial role; for example, a contractor with vast experience in kitchen renovations may not be the ideal choice for a bathroom remodel.
Additionally, reviewing past work via portfolios or client testimonials can deliver insight into a contractor's skill and precision. Licenses and certifications are additionally signals of professional standards and industry compliance. Moreover, evaluating the contractor's familiarity with local building codes and regulations can avoid future complications. By carefully examining these aspects, homeowners can choose a remodeling contractor who has the required skills to bring their vision to life.

Assessing Contractor Testimonials and References
How can one truly evaluate the reliability of a remodeling contractor? Reviewing reviews and references plays an essential role in this assessment. Prospective clients should look for testimonials from previous customers, emphasizing the quality of work, timeliness, and communication. A reliable contractor generally showcases a portfolio of completed projects that demonstrate consistency and craftsmanship.
Additionally, sourcing testimonials directly from the contractor enables for deeper insights. Speaking to past clients can unearth significant details about the contractor's competence in problem-solving and adherence to budgets. Online reviews, while valuable, should be viewed critically; looking for patterns in feedback can provide a more well-rounded perspective.
In the end, reviewing any concerns with local consumer protection agencies or the Better Business Bureau can build assurance in a contractor's credibility. Through thorough evaluation of these factors, homeowners can make sound decisions regarding which contractor most closely aligns with their remodeling vision.

Frequently Commonly Asked Questions
What Is the Timeline for My Remodeling Project to Be Finished?
A remodeling project's timespan is determined by complexity, scope, and materials. As a rule, projects can range anywhere from a few weeks to several months, influenced by the contractor's timetable and unexpected disruptions that may emerge.
What Is the Standard Payment Plan for Remodeling Projects?
Commonly, renovation projects utilize a payment framework that includes an upfront deposit, progress payments dependent on milestones, and a final payment at project completion. This approach guarantees financial assurance for both the contractor and the property owner.
Can I Implement Changes During the Renovation Project?
Changes can typically be made during the renovation phase, but they may affect schedules and costs. Homeowners should communicate clearly with contractors to ensure any alterations align with project goals and expectations.
What Guarantees and Warranties Will Home Renovation Professionals Offer?
Remodeling contractors routinely provide guarantees on craftsmanship and supplies, assuring repairs or replacements for specific periods. Warranties can vary by contractor, so customers should clarify stipulations and rules before commencing any home renovation.
